*This episode was recorded on Friday, October 3rd, 2025*This week, the Boston Red Sox were eliminated by the New York Yankees, ending the 2025 season. Bennett and Harry share their immediate reactions, mourning the team’s defeat. They also look briefly to 2026, and what lessons they hope the Red Sox have learned from this. Also, the Yankees suck, and they will pay for this.As for Not From Boston, Bennett and Harry will be taking a break from the podcast this offseason. There will not be weekly episodes until probably February/March of 2026.
